ANYONE’S DIARY LAUNCHES AS A PLAYSTATION®VR EXCLUSIVE ON JANUARY 31st
Anyone’s Diary will be launched on the PlayStation Store for €12.99. The game, developed by indie studio World Domination Project with the cooperation of the PlayStation®Talents Alliances program, will be a PlayStation VR – PS4 exclusive
Madrid, January 11th, 2019. Sony Interactive Entertainment Spain (SIE Spain) announces that Anyone’s Diary will be digitally released on the Playstation®Store on January 31st for €12.99 (PEGI 7).
The game was developed by Spanish indie studio World Domination Project in the PlayStation®Talents Games Camp Valencia, one of the business incubators of the PlayStation® Talents support program for local development, along with the help from the local business incubator Lanzadera.
Anyone’s Diary is a PlayStation®VR (PS VR) third-person puzzle-platformer. Thanks to virtual reality, players will discover the story of Anyone, a character without identity, gender or age, and help them to get through a distorted city made of paper, solving inner conflicts represented by puzzles.
Players control the protagonist Anyone as well as certain parts of their world, experiencing a psychological journey where they will discover Anyone’s fears and hopes through their diary.
Anyone’s Diary was nominated to 3 awards in the PlayStation®Talents Awards 2017: Best Art, Press Award, and Best Use of a PlayStation Platform.
After the awards, the dev team joined the PlayStation®Talents Games Camp program, which granted them access to the business incubator in Valencia with the help of Lanzadera.
Since then, they have been working to develop their game with the support of SIE Spain, with the goal of creating a whole new way of playing with PS VR to set themselves apart in the current games market.
ABOUT PLAYSTATION® TALENTS
Launched in 2015 by Sony Interactive Entertainment Spain, the PlayStation® Talents program aims to unify all the initiatives put together by the local Spanish branch in order to develop the Spanish creativity.
The goal of the PlayStation Talents program is to support the local industry as well as to create video games fully developed in Spain to be sold around the globe. The PlayStation Talents program is formed by:
Two educational areas: PlayStation® Futuros Talentos and PlayStation® First The PlayStation® Awards, aimed at independent studios.
PlayStation® Games Camp, a business incubator that is present in Madrid, Sevilla, Bilbao, Valencia, Málaga, and Las Palmas de Gran Canaria. PlayStation® Alianzas, where different projects with well-known local studios that have been sold overseas come together.
